Foutou recipe
A deliciously smooth and savory Chadian staple.
Ingredients
- 800 g plantains
- 400 g cassava
- 500 ml water
- 1 tsp salt
- 50 ml palm oil
How to make Foutou
- Peel and chop 3 ripe plantains and 500 g of cassava into small chunks for boiling and set aside.
- In a large pot, bring salted water to a boil over high heat; then add the chopped plantains and cassava.
- Cook the plantains and cassava until tender, approximately 20-25 minutes, until easily pierced with a fork.
- Drain the plantains and cassava in a colander, allowing excess water to drain well.
- Mash the drained plantains and cassava together until completely smooth using a potato masher.
- Incorporate 2 tablespoons of palm oil into the mash, mixing until well blended and creamy.
- Shape the smooth mixture into balls or transfer to a bowl for serving; keep warm.
